import json
import logging
from google.cloud import aiplatform as aip
aip.init(project=project, staging_bucket=staging_bucket, location=location)
def retrieve_existing_model_metrics() -> int:
"""
Retrieve the auRoc_existing metric from the evaluation of the existing model.
"""
# Retrieve the existing model and its evaluation
models = aip.Model.list(filter=f'labels.notebook={NOTEBOOK}')
model = models[1]
evaluation = model.get_model_evaluation().to_dict()
# Extract the log loss metric
auRoc_existing = evaluation['metrics']['auRoc']
return auRoc_existing
# Fetch model eval info
def get_eval_info(model):
response = model.list_model_evaluations()
metrics_list = []
metrics_string_list = []
for evaluation in response:
evaluation = evaluation.to_dict()
print("model_evaluation")
print(" name:", evaluation["name"])
print(" metrics_schema_uri:", evaluation["metricsSchemaUri"])
metrics = evaluation["metrics"]
for metric in metrics.keys():
logging.info("metric: %s, value: %s", metric, metrics[metric])
metrics_str = json.dumps(metrics)
metrics_list.append(metrics)
metrics_string_list.append(metrics_str)
return (
evaluation["name"],
metrics_list,
metrics_string_list,
)
# Use the given metrics threshold(s) to determine whether the model is
# accurate enough to deploy.
def classification_thresholds_check(metrics_dict, thresholds_dict):
for k, v in thresholds_dict.items():
logging.info("k {}, v {}".format(k, v))
if k in ["auRoc", "auPrc"]: # higher is better
if metrics_dict[k] > v and metrics_dict[k] > retrieve_existing_model_metrics(): # if under threshold, and under previous model aurRoc don't deploy
logging.info("AucRoc model trained: {} ; threshold: {}; AucRoc existing model: {}; returning True, Deploy the model".format(metrics_dict[k], v, retrieve_existing_model_metrics()))
return True
logging.info("threshold checks not passed, don't deploy.")
return False
